2022 BRFSS Survey Results: Medicaid region 6

Social Determinants and Health Equity

In the past 12 months have you lost employment or had hours reduced?

  Total
Respond.^
Yes No
N % C.I.(95%) N % C.I.(95%)
North Carolina 3,549 371 11.9 10.4-13.6 3,178 88.1 86.4-89.6
Medicaid Region 6 466 50 13.0 9.0-18.4 416 87.0 81.6-91.0
GENDER
Male 209 22 12.6 6.8-22.0 187 87.4 78.0-93.2
Female 257 28 13.4 8.7-20.1 229 86.6 79.9-91.3
RACE
Non-Hispanic White 298 21 8.1 4.8-13.3 277 91.9 86.7-95.2
Non-Hispanic Black 105 *** *** *** *** *** ***
Other 51 *** *** *** *** *** ***
AGE
18-44 142 31 23.5 15.3-34.2 111 76.5 65.8-84.7
45-64 162 14 8.1 4.1-15.5 148 91.9 84.5-95.9
65+ 152 *** *** *** 147 97.2 92.3-99.0
EDUCATION
H.S. or Less 160 19 14.7 8.2-24.9 141 85.3 75.1-91.8
Some Post-H.S. 144 19 13.7 8.1-22.2 125 86.3 77.8-91.9
College Graduate 160 11 7.9 4.1-14.6 149 92.1 85.4-95.9
HOUSEHOLD INCOME
Less than $50,000 179 25 21.2 13.0-32.5 154 78.8 67.5-87.0
$50,000+ 185 16 7.9 4.6-13.2 169 92.1 86.8-95.4
Don't know/Not sure or Refused 102 *** *** *** 93 92.5 83.8-96.7

PLEASE NOTE: Due to changes in the weighting methodology and other factors, results from 2022 are NOT comparable to 2010
and earlier years.

***The estimate was suppressed because it did not meet statistical reliability standards. See BRFSS 2022 Annual Results Technical Notes for more details.

^Use caution in interpreting cell sizes less than 50, % = Percentage, C.I.(95%) = Confidence Interval (at 95 percent probability level).
Percentages are weighted to population characteristics and therefore cannot be calculated exactly from the numbers in this table.
